Normal 0 "First in Family Fun" is the motto that new track managers, Jeff and Pam Parish, take very seriously at Dixie Motor Speedway. The Dynamic Duo have set out to entertain Dixie fans every moment they’re at the track by loading up the schedule with great races and great fun for the entire family. The first four nights of racing this season are jam-packed with excitement for everyone.
Mother’s Day Weekend will kick off the season. Fans can look forward to an action-packed night with Mods, Sportsman, Street Stock, Bombers and Figure 8 Features. It will also be Ladies Night at Dixie.
To celebrate Mother’s Day, the VIP Sky Deck is being transformed into a luxury suite for women. For only $25, ladies can watch the races from the suite and enjoy an evening full of pampering and fun. Dixie is bringing in two premium salons from the area, Allure ‘a (of Frankenmuth) and Octane Beauty Salon (of Clio). Everyone in the luxury suite will enjoy a multitude of mini services like hairstyling, mini-manicures and chair massages. Mary Kay Consultant, Karen Sharp, will be there with Mary Kay’s famous lip treatments. We Deliver the Fun (of Frankenmuth) will be doing Fantasy Eyes makeovers and Glamorous Temporary Tattoos. Apryl’s Tupperware (of Frankenmuth) will have bath and body gift bag give-aways and Harvest Café (of Frankenmuth) will have flavored coffees for all to enjoy.
On May 15th, Dixie will prove that everything at Dixie is fast, including first dates. Apryl’s Tupperware (of Frankenmuth) will be hosting Speed-Dating Sessions in the VIP Sky Deck to raise money for the St. John’s Christian Education fund. There will also be opportunities for fans to support the American Cancer Society’s Relay for Life and to watch a special intermission show from the Mid Michigan Derby Girls!
Dixie kids can look forward to May 22nd at the Speedway. It will be Civil Servant Night and Kids Bike Night. Children of all ages will be able to enter drawings for bicycles and shake the hands of local Police, Fire Fighters, and EMT’s. There will also be a Kid’s Carnival Night and two Autograph Nights later in the season.
The fourth night of the season is Church Youth Group Night and local area Pastors will climb into go-karts during the intermission for a “Faster Pastor” Race on the track.
That’s just the first four nights of 2009 at Dixie Motor Speedway, too. Don’t close your eyes this season, Dixie Fans, you’ll definitely miss something if you do!
